How is an individual palm tree growing in a tropical forest called

Biology
1 answer:
castortr0y [4]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Organism

Explanation:

An individual palm tree grown in a tropical forest is regarded as an organism. This answer is gotten from the definition of an organism. An organism is defined as an individual living thing, which could be an animal, a plant, or a one celled creature. An individual palm tree is an organism because individually bit has all properties of life and can respond to stimulus.
